Output 18308c652df23be785c65fcf2215c1d47e587ed587ee9cf6c04cd5f77bcf7e02:13

value
18768075
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 70e8dd86d220af5bcfd8e2a93f4dd8c273f2c6d0 OP_EQUALVERIFY OP_CHECKSIG
address
1BJ1eFdz1XJnceGRKHh2PMqS2c3CjrwXaC
transaction
18308c652df23be785c65fcf2215c1d47e587ed587ee9cf6c04cd5f77bcf7e02
confirmations
344089
spent
true